    Back in may I had about a dozen transactions, mostly for airline tickets but one on 'India's biggest matrimonial website' :) I can only guess the guy got married then went 11 honeymoons. Card was changed and transactions all treated as fraud. It's not been that straight forward though as I've had to call the fraud dept quite a few times since due to pending transactions coming up over three statements.

    Most recently I received a letter in the post from Germany, seemingly from one of the merchants this fraudster used my card. They had added lots of late fees to this transaction and were threating me with legal action!
    This was all on my Amazon Mastercard, who I have to say have been pretty helpful with the whole thing except for the one guy on customer services who basically told me 'the legal action bit, go sort it out yourself it's not for us to do it'. The fraud dept did however want to see the letter and have assured me they have been in contact again with the airline and I'll have no further letters.

    It's certainly not the most pleasant of things to go through.

    Both me and OH have been hit the last couple weeks, my Tesco card and his HSBC card, seems there's a spate of it in the run up to xmas from what the card companies were saying so everyone must check their statements thoroughly.

    I almost missed the first transaction for £40ish as I'd made a few orders myself around that amount and it wasn't till my card was declined in the supermarket last week that I found out there were more pending for several hundred pounds!

    Happened to my husband last year before chip and pin was introduced. We believe the card was cloned at a petrol station. Anyway, transactions were made at the airport and in spain. In total around £1600 was spent. We got all the money back from the bank but it took about 6 weeks.
